Rastriya Chemicals & Fertilisers Ltd. Vs Union of India (Delhi High Court) The Appellant is a Public Sector Undertaking and is a Government Company within the meaning of Section 617 of the Companies’ Act, 1956. The Appellant engages in the manufacture of fertilizers and other chemicals, falling under Chapter Heading 29 and 31 of the Central Excise Tariff Act, 1985.
